Metso to increase activity in the development of torrefaction

Metso Corporation's press release on December 21, 2010 at 3:30 p.m. local time

Metso and Bio Energy Development North AB have signed a letter of intent aiming
to participate in an industrial scale development project for torrefaction. The
project is scheduled to start up in 2011 and the target is to install an
industrial scale development unit in Örnsköldsvik, Sweden, for torrefaction of
wood biomasses and residues from the agricultural sector.

Torrefaction is a mild pyrolysis process, where "green coal" is produced from
biomass. Green coal is a sustainable fuel and will play an important part as a
substitute for fossil coal in power generation and gasification processes. The
project is in line with Metso's focus on deliveries of bioenergy solutions and
investment in RTD for new and sustainable technologies.

As the industrial partner of the project, Metso will apply its technology to
realize the process know-how of Bio Energy Development North AB. Other
stakeholders in the project are the Swedish municipal heat & power companies
Övik Energi AB and Umeå Energi AB.

Bio Energy Development North AB is owned by Övik Energi, Umeå Energi and
researchers from Umeå university.
